Specially developed ProSilence FluxCore U-Boats for Norwegian stud dimensions are now available from DreamScreen! The FluxCore range utilizes a new progressive multi-stage spring principle designed for even better control of low-frequency vibrations and structure-borne sound.
With a width of 49 mm, the system fits both 48×48 mm and 48×36 mm floor studs. It can also be used with 48×23 mm, provided that the floor slabs are sufficiently rigid and the expected load on the floor is taken into account. FluxCore uses specially developed silica gel in several levels of controlled flexibility, where the system works like a progressive spring under load. The result is better low-frequency decoupling combined with high stability – even with heavy loads such as home theater, HiFi systems, grand pianos or studio installations. For particularly heavy point loads, such as baffle walls, subwoofers or heavy furniture, increased density of U-Boats is recommended for optimal load distribution and performance. ⚖️ FluxCore vs. traditional stepped soundboards

Traditional impact sound panels act as a compressible layer in a floating floor.
They can reduce mid- and high-frequency noise, but often have limited effect in the bass range, where heavy vibrations and structure-borne sound are most challenging.

The reason is that traditional solutions often have a relatively high dynamic stiffness, which results in an intrinsic resonance in the range 40-100 Hz.
This means that low frequencies can still propagate further in the structure.

FluxCore U-Boats, on the other hand, are developed as a true progressive spring-based decoupling system:

  • Multi-stage construction with different levels of controlled flexibility
  • Soft initial response at low loads
  • Gradually increasing resistance at higher loads
  • Large controlled elastic travel
  • Natural resonance of the system ≈ 10 Hz

The result is significantly better control throughout the critical low-frequency range (20-80 Hz), where traditional solutions normally have limited effect.

FluxCore therefore acts more like a precision engineered damper than a traditional underlay.

⚙️ How does FluxCore work?

FluxCore is installed underneath the studwork and creates a controlled resilient separation between the new floor and the existing structure.

Under normal loads, the system operates in a soft initial spring phase.
At higher loads, additional resistance is gradually activated to maintain stability and control.

This allows the floor to be both:

  • Soft enough for effective low-frequency decoupling
  • Stable enough for heavy loads such as grand pianos, cinema seats and heavy HiFi

The floor construction itself is normally sufficient to activate the FluxCore system’s progressive spring mode.
